
A panel of local experts and descendants will discuss the history of settlement at Easton Point with a focus on Captain Clement Vickars and his family. Vickars was a pivotal figure locally during the War of 1812 and throughout the Federal Period. He defied the British throughout the blockades on the Chesapeake to supply the townspeople of Easton, only to pay a terrible price at the close of conflict. Priscilla Morris, Pete Lesher, Bob Shannahan, and Vickars descendant Marion Lyttle will present, beginning with an overview of Easton Point from 1659 to the Federal beginnings of Easton and concluding with current efforts to reclaim recognition for the early families still buried at Easton Point.
